Some 5 Egyptians have been injured in a bombing on buildings in Taba, Egypt’s Al Qahera News TV reported. Social media users claim the strike came from Israel.

The Israeli military said it was aware of a security incident around the town of Taba, saying it unfolded “outside of our border”.

Taba is a resort town on the Red Sea that is popular with tourists. It sits just opposite Israel’s Red Sea port city of Eilat, over 350 kilometres (220 miles) from Gaza.

This comes only days after shell fragments from an Israeli tank “accidentally” hit the Egyptian border, injuring at least seven people including several Egyptian border guards, according to the militaries of both countries.
